Transaction 2e8614dba165971634f4019edbf441f8f72464e176ed0f44ef98597dd0f81f3e
2 Input
2 Outputs
- 2e8614dba165971634f4019edbf441f8f72464e176ed0f44ef98597dd0f81f3e:0
- 2e8614dba165971634f4019edbf441f8f72464e176ed0f44ef98597dd0f81f3e:1
value 40855128
address mp2CPuDCNiffmcGUdbexXnwpvq35ejQ4LH
value 101000000
address 2N8HGKwztvqd5tG39a349LQreLdq8Qz8YLX